Outgoing Minister reassures business sector

by isleofman.com 20th June 2014

A senior politician is reassuring the Island's business community his departure will not affect the growth of the economy.

For the first time in 12 and a half years, John Shimmin is no longer a member of the Manx government.

He stood down after it emerged he acted beyond his powers in a deal to bail out the Sefton Group.

However, Mr Shimmin says the department structure will continue to work with the private sector to drive the Island forward:
